Overview¶
Roboball2d is a lightweight python API to simulated 3 dofs torque controlled robot(s) and ball(s), along with a renderer. It is based on Box2d and pyglet. It can be used for anything you want, but was created with reinforcement learning in mind.
Roboball2d has tested on ubuntu 18.04 and python 3.5.2.

Getting Started¶
- Roboball2d Example - A commented example of usage
After installation, you may also run the demos:
# roboball2d_demo
# roboball2d_balls_demo
# roboball2d_rendering_demo
# roboball2d_mirroring_demo
